Since its inception Derek Harding, Programme Director, Margate Renewal Partnership, has acted as chair. BURA feels the time is now right to develop a steering group to support Derek and help influence the future direction of the network.
The Steering Group consists of:
Eddie Bridgeman, Projects Director, BURA
Nicholas Churchill, Economic Development Projects Officer, Canterbury City Council
Jessica Courtney Bennett, Seaside Network Manager, BURA
Damien Flood, Development Director, Modus Properties
Peter Hampson, Director, BRADA
James Howard, Associate Director, Urban Splash
Tomasz Kozlowski, Director of Development, 1st East
Pam McHale, Head of Area Policy and Partnerships at SEEDA
Jackie Potter, Head of Regeneration, Blackpool Council
Nicola Precious, Senior Officer, Coastal Action Zone
The Steering Group will meet up to four times a year to discuss ongoing network activities, be called on for advice plus represent the network when it comes to media relations and events. It is essential for the Seaside Network to establish a more coherent and formal public mouth piece that, based on the networks expertise, knowledge and diversity, will ensure that the real issues uncovered in the last year are acknowledged, discussed and decided upon at the highest level.
